Output 39156831ac6697b070c3580bf4d1920828717c106ef653251ecd81cca28e3030:0

value
12800
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e90c1db093d36793ea7460c82291412318137242a3b181fa94d3fc2e56b56530
address
ltc1payxpmvyn6dne86n5vryz9y2pyvvpxujz5wccr755607zu444v5cqpkhywx
transaction
39156831ac6697b070c3580bf4d1920828717c106ef653251ecd81cca28e3030
spent
true